Transaction e62783ceb600349b1e9ef419eb3404263a1a155c892843903c466bcbfd5e4786
1 Input
1 Output
-
e62783ceb600349b1e9ef419eb3404263a1a155c892843903c466bcbfd5e4786:0
- value
- 29310
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 605f8eb82768cec397d0f2c85977b98865ad82aa1eaa52a556f5bb85dd952042
- address
- bc1pvp0cawp8dr8v897s7ty9jaae3pj6mq42r6499f2k7kacthv4yppqcha2wm